The Surge of Cryptocurrency Mining in Paraguay’s Hydropower Landscape

As Paraguay positions itself as a ‍hub for cryptocurrency enthusiasts,the‍ country’s abundant hydropower⁣ resources are becoming a beacon for miners seeking a low-cost energy source. With​ the majority of‌ its energy generated from renewable sources, notably the ​enormous ⁣Itaipu Dam—one of the world’s largest ⁤hydroelectric power plants—Paraguay offers competitive electricity rates that make it an attractive destination for crypto mining operations. Local authorities have ‍noted a surge in‍ both legitimate and clandestine mining⁢ activities, leveraging tariffs that can be⁣ as low ​as $0.03 per ‌kilowatt-hour. this influx poses challenges and opportunities alike for the country’s regulatory ⁣landscape.

At the same time, the environmental implications of this mining boom are raising eyebrows. ⁢While hydropower is inherently cleaner than fossil fuels, increased energy demand leads ‍to concerns about the sustainability of resources and the potential for energy mismanagement.‍ Key players​ in the‍ mining industry are urged to adhere​ to environmental regulations and engage with‌ local communities for enduring advancement. The balance between economic growth through crypto mining and environmental preservation will play a crucial role in determining Paraguay’s future as a player on the global ⁤cryptocurrency stage. Regulatory Challenges Facing Crypto Miners in Paraguay’s Energy Market

The burgeoning interest in cryptocurrency mining in Paraguay is met with a complex landscape of regulations‌ that ⁤both existing and prospective miners must navigate. With the country’s vast hydropower resources, miners are attracted ‍to the low​ energy costs, yet they‌ face significant hurdles regarding compliance with local laws. Key issues​ include:

  • Licensing⁢ Requirements: Miners must obtain specific licenses and ⁤permits, which can be ‍a lengthy and bureaucratic process.
  • Environmental Regulations: Ensuring that mining operations ⁢do not adversely affect ‌local ecosystems is a top priority for authorities.
  • Taxation Policies: New taxation frameworks for crypto-related activities‍ are being​ debated, which could impose heavy financial burdens on‌ operators.
  • Illegal Operations: The presence of unregulated miners complicates the regulatory landscape, leading to calls for stricter⁣ enforcement measures.

As the government struggles​ to create a balanced regulatory framework, miners are advocating for clearer⁢ guidelines to ‌foster a more predictable business environment. Complicating matters further, ongoing discussions around energy consumption limits and sustainability indicators could redefine the operational capacity ‍for miners in⁤ the near future. ⁤Stakeholders are concerned that without a formalized approach, Paraguay‍ risks losing its competitive edge in the global crypto mining arena. Economic Impacts of Hydropower-Driven Crypto Mining Ventures

The surge of crypto mining ventures in paraguay, buoyed by the country’s⁣ extensive hydropower resources, has ignited a multifaceted economic landscape. On one hand,these‍ operations promise significant boosts in local employment and infrastructural development. ‍Miners frequently enough invest in the establishment ‍of​ data centers,leading ‌to the creation of⁢ jobs ranging⁢ from ‍technical positions to support roles,thereby invigorating local economies. Moreover, ⁤the influx of investment can catalyze improvements in regional infrastructure, such⁣ as roads and internet connectivity, which not only benefit the mining industry but also‌ enhance the quality of life for local residents.

However, the economic ramifications are not without concerns. The influx of crypto mining can ⁤lead ​to resource allocation issues, particularly in areas‌ where energy supply is already stretched. Local energy⁢ prices may soar as demand from miners escalates,potentially impacting residential consumers. Moreover, environmental ramifications pose a critical challenge, as increased energy consumption may strain ⁢Paraguay’s commitment to sustainable practices. While the promises of profitability and economic growth are ⁤compelling, they must be carefully balanced against‌ the sustainability of resources and the well-being of local communities.
